HISTORY
The University Hospital Farhat Hached, Sousse, Tunisia was
created on the 7th of October 1942 and was set up as a Public
Health Establishment since January 1, 1995.
It is a university hospital, and its mission of public utility
covers care, prevention, teaching and research.
It is organized to bring all the time and in the respect
for the social equity, the optimal supply of care, answering
the criteria of public health, notably in quality and in safety.
At the sanitary level and in the public sector, the region
accounts two university hospitals, one regional hospital,
5 district hospitals, 92 primary care centers and 3 centers
for the mother and child protection.
In the private sector, the region accounts 4 general-purpose
private clinics, one private clinic with single speciality
and 323 doctor's offices.

KEY FIGURES
The University Hospital Farhat Hached consists of 26 medical
and surgical services, 9 laboratories, and a capacity of 698
beds.
Staff:
Actually, 1661 agents among whom 220 doctors, dentists and
pharmacists, assuring by their high professional qualification
an optimal supply of care and quality 24 hours a day.
Budget 2007:
Budget: 34.000.000 DT distributed as follows:
Own resources: 3.500.000 DT
Contribution of the social funds: 12 500.000 DT
Subsidy of the State: 18.000.000 DT
Consultations in the Emergency service:
890545 cases distributed as follows:
Surgery: 42596 consultants
Medicine: 21100 consultants
Pediatrics: 17018 consultants
Genecology and obstetrics: 9 831 consultants
External Consultations: 183675 consultants
Admittance in Day hospital: 12360 cases
Indicators of activity associated with hospital admittances:
Number of admittances: 32404
Number of hospitalizations: 39161
Days of hospitalization: 182138
Average duration of stay: 4,41 days
Average rate of beds occupation: 75,27 %
COOPERATION
The University Hospital Farhat Hached is strongly convinced
of its moral obligation consisting in contribution to and
realization of choices and orientations of the State concerning
the partnership and the international cooperation in research
which are considered as privileged support to innovation.
The hospital has also a teaching and training vocation with
medical ascendancy, associated with the whole and constant
conviction of its professionals of the necessity to get more
experience from other colleagues practising in the rest of
the world. This conviction is justified by the particular
interest which they grant to the cooperation and partnership.
That is why the University Hospital Farhat Hached concluded
bilateral agreements with European University Public Training
Hospitals:
* Public Hospitals in Marseille (France).
* SALT TILMAN Hospital in the Province of Belge in Liege (Belgium).
* Hospitals in Hambourg (Germany).
